Elegance Luxury Executive Suites - Adults Only
9.1/551 Reviews
The hotel is on the top of the mountain, more than 700 meters away from the sea in a straight line. The seaside in the other direction is a town, two kilometers away. You have to take a taxi to Zakynthos Town, fifteen euros a time. In short, you have to take a taxi everywhere. This is something we didn't expect beforehand. The hotel did not hand it over to the chain management team. There was only one person at the front desk. He watched a half-old Italian man running around. Later, I saw him grinding coffee and preparing drinks. Later, he came to the restaurant to order dishes, and then he came to order and help you. Pull luggage to the room. . . Others are lazy, do whatever they call it, and don't take the initiative. It feels like a family business. The lobby is quite large, empty scattered with tables, chairs, and sofas. There are not many rooms and not of scale. It is estimated that this is the main reason why the professional management team does not come to operate. There are several rooms on the 0th floor with private swimming pools. We live upstairs. The balcony is very clear to watch people swimming and sunbathing, and there is no privacy. Upstairs overlooking the woods and the sea, the view is nice. The room is huge. . . It's not that big. The facilities in the room are not in good condition, and the boxed paper and kettle are only given to us when we go to the front desk. Not worthy of a five-star title. Unprepared to travel with the local group, everyone went to swim in the water. We stayed on the boat stupidly, and cancelled the trip to the Blue Hole altogether the next day. I went to the beach to swim by myself. This hotel is not good value for money! ! ! It is better to choose Zakynthos to live in. The desserts in this hotel are very good and the breakfast is very good.
Liberatos Village
7.3/570 Reviews
Wowwww! I can only say amazing things about this place... the owner Mr George, the staff Mina, Makis and the others are just great! The freshly made food and drinks are priceless with the breathtaking view ”Window to Kephalonia” as someone called it there! Sunsets by the pool are unique here. The rooms have safe, fire jackets, small stove and oven with everything for cooking and a refrigerator... but why cook when they are such good cooks 🤩. I didn't need the ac, but there is one, as well as extra blankets if you need. If you need a hair dryer or iron they can lend you one at the front desk. If you cam drive manual cars I strongly recommend Alex from Via Venetia for great cars at amazing prices if you have International drivers license, otherwise get a well known car company Enterprice etc. A car is only recommended if you want to see the island. Liberatos Village is up a hill that will keep your body in shape and that bathingsuit looking great! Get a hat here and bring your sunblock! They offer small soaps, towels and bedsheets. I stayed here 7 nights and really felt at home... room F4 had an amazing balcony and spacious/comfortable room! Make sure to visit the Church up the hill and the cave inside the church!

Astra Village Hotel Suites
8.3/544 Reviews
The hotel is about 5 minutes taxi ride from the airport making it really convenient. The rooms are clean with everything you need. The pool is great and the sun loungers very comfortable. You can watch incoming planes landing from the pool. People tend to put their towels down before the pool opens, which can be frustrating and means waiting for a lounger if you don’t do that - Tip: if going in July (it was 33 degrees) go to the beach first and then the pool around 4/5pm and you’ll get a lounger and quieter pool. Hotel is within walking distance of both Ammes and Ai Helis beaches which are immaculate. The water is clean and clear. We would definitely return.
